Abstract
The concept of adaptive loop filtering is applied to the class of the polarity-DPLL synchronizers to obtain both fast acquisition and reliable steady-state tracking simultaneously. The loop-filter´s adaptation mechanism is modeled as a finite state machine and its performance characteristics are numerically obtained in terms of state transition probabilities. Also, the filter´s statistical behavior during soft-switchover from tracking to acquisition mode and vice-versa, is qualitatively evaluated by using short time open-loop hypotheses and exercising first-order Markov chain analysis
